milk and honey is a collection of poetry and prose about survival. It is about the experience of violence, abuse, love, loss, and femininity. It is split into four chapters, and each chapter serves a different purpose, deals with a different pain, heals a different heartache. milk and honey takes readers through a journey of the most bitter moments in life and finds sweetness in them because there is sweetness everywhere if you are just willing to look.
Volume II: Gender, Empire, and Nation
Part 4: Colonialism and Anticolonial Nationalism
17. Leila Ahmed, ‘The Discourse of the Veil’, in Women and Gender in Islam: Historical Roots of a Modern Debate (New Haven: Yale University Press, 1992), pp. 144-68.
18. Mahua Sarkar, ‘Muslim Women and the Politics of (In)visibility in Late Colonial Bengal’, Journal of Historical Sociology, 14, 2, 2001, 226-250.
19. Julia Ann Clancy-Smith, ‘The House of Zainab: Female Authority and Saintly Succession in Colonial Algeria’, in Nikki R. Keddie and Beth Baron (eds), Women in Middle Eastern History: Shifting Boundaries in Sex and Gender (New Haven: Yale University Press, 1991), pp. 254-274.
20. Frantz Fanon, ‘Algeria Unveiled’, in A Dying Colonialism (New York: Grove Press, 1967), pp. 35-76.
21. Lisa Pollard, ‘The Home, the Classroom, and the Cultivation of Egyptian Nationalism’, in Nurturing the Nation: The Family Politics of Modernizing, Colonizing and Liberating Egypt, 1805-1923 (Berkeley and Los Angeles: University of California Press, 2005), pp. 100-131, 236-243.
22. Elizabeth Thompson, ‘The Veil and the Dual Legal System’, in Colonial Citizens: Republican Rights, Paternal Privilege, and Gender in French Syria and Lebanon (Columbia University Press, 2013), pp. 127-140.
This thematic volume explores the relationship between the arts and learning in various educational contexts and across cultures, but with a focus on higher education and organizational learning. Arts-based interventions are at the heart of this volume, which addresses how they are conceived, designed, carried out, and assessed in different higher educational and cultural contexts. Readers will discover diverse perspectives of the contributing authors from across the world and from a variety of settings: formal education, informal learning for adults and organisational learning. A necessary introductory conceptualisation sets the stage for the discussion of the different cases, with chapters presented according to the art forms the address: performing arts, dance, music, language arts, visual arts, multi-arts and a conclusive chapter on future perspectives for arts-based educational approaches. Arts-based Methods and Organisational Learning: Higher Education Around the World will inspire and inform both scholars and practitioners who are dealing with the arts in education and organisations.

Five Dialogues
Plato, G. M. A. Grube
(پنج مکالمه کلیدی از افلاطون )
▶️ These five dialogues: " Euthyphro, Apology, Crito, Meno, Phaedo"--along with Phaedrus, Symposium and the Republic form the bulk of Plato's thought on Forms and the soul.
The second edition of "Five Dialogues" presents G. M. A. Grube's distinguished translations, as revised by John Cooper. A number of new or expanded footnotes are also included along with an updated bibliography.

Assuming no prior knowledge of linguistics, AN INTRODUCTION TO LANGUAGE, International Edition, is appropriate for a variety of fields--including education, languages, psychology, anthropology, English, and teaching English as a Second Language (TESL)--at both the undergraduate and graduate levels. This completely updated edition retains the clear descriptions, humor, and seamless pedagogy that have made the text a perennial best-seller, while adding new information and exercises that render each topic fresh, engaging, and current.
Features
The authors'' up-to-date descriptions of the major components of language--phonetics, phonology, morphology, syntax, semantics, and pragmatics-are presented at an introductory level that assumes no prior knowledge of linguistics.
Discussions about the grammar and other linguistic characteristics of American Sign Language, and other sign languages of deaf people, are woven throughout to reveal the pervasive parallels with spoken languages.
Each chapter ends with an array of helpful review materials, including a chapter summary, a comprehensive list of references, suggestions for further reading, and exercises.
Numerous new exercises offer instructional options and learning opportunities designed to maximize students'' comprehension and mastery of text material.
The text''s signature cartoons illustrate the authors'' clear descriptions of complex linguistic points and principles.
Managing Oneself
Author(s): Peter Ferdinand Drucker
Series: Harvard Business Review Classics
Publisher: Harvard Business Press, Year: 2007
Description:
We live in an age of unprecedented opportunity: with ambition, drive, and talent, you can rise to the top of your chosen profession regardless of where you started out. But with opportunity comes responsibility. Companies today aren't managing their knowledge workers' careers. Instead, you must be your own chief executive officer. That means it's up to you to carve out your place in the world and know when to change course. And it's up to you to keep yourself engaged and productive during a career that may span some 50 years. In Managing Oneself, Peter Drucker explains how to do it. The keys: Cultivate a deep understanding of yourself by identifying your most valuable strengths and most dangerous weaknesses. Articulate how you learn and work with others and what your most deeply held values are. Describe the type of work environment where you can make the greatest contribution. Only when you operate with a combination of your strengths and self-knowledge can you achieve true and lasting excellence. Managing Oneself identifies the probing questions you need to ask to gain the insights essential for taking charge of your career.

Letter of Imam Ali to Malik e Ashtar
(Part Four)
About Counselors
🔰Do not include among those whom you consult a miser who would keep you back from being generous and caution you against destitution
🔰nor a coward who would make you feel too weak for your affairs,
🔰nor a greedy person who would beautify for you the collection of wealth by evil means.
🔥This is so because although miserliness, cowardice and greed are different qualities, yet they are common in having a wrong idea about Allah.
🔰The worst minister for you is one who has been a minister for mischievous persons before you and who joined them in committing sins.
🔰Therefore, he should not be your chief man because they are abettors of sinners and brothers of the oppressors. You can find good substitutes for them who would be like them in their views and influence while not being like them in committing sins and vices.
🔰They have never assisted an oppressor in his oppression or a sinner in his sins. They would give you the least trouble and the best support. They would be most considerate towards you and the least inclined towards others.
🔰Therefore, make them your chief companions in privacy as well as in public.

A man came to the last prophet of God and said, "O prophet of God am I allowed to do prayer (to receive) death from God?
Prophet replied, "there is no escape from death and it is a very long journey. In order to prepare for this journey, everyone has to make ready ten gifts with himself.
Have you prepared those gifts"?
Man asked, "what are those, O prophet of God"?
Prophet (peace be with him and his progeny) replied:
💎 A gift for the angel of death
💎 A gift for grave
💎 A gift for the angels who'll question (you) in the grave
💎 A gift for the place where your deeds will be weighed
💎 A gift for the bridge of Sirāt
💎 A gift for the angel of hell (Mālik)
💎 A gift for the angel of heaven (Ridhwān)
💎 A gift for the prophet
💎 A gift for Gabriel
💎 A gift for God
✳️ As for the gift for angel of death are four
🎁 Satisfaction of those who have right(s) upon you
🎁 Making up the missed prayers
🎁 Affection to God
🎁 Wish for death to meet God
✅ And gifts for the grave are four
🎁 Quit gossiping
🎁 Istebrā’ (cleaning after urination)
🎁 Comprehensively reciting Qor’an
🎁 Night prayers
✳️ As for the gifts for the angels who'll question (you) in grave are four.
🎁 Speaking truly
🎁 Quitting (habit of) backbiting
🎁 Speaking the truth
🎁 Humbleness in the presence of all (except hypocrites)
✳️ And gifts for the place where your deeds will be checked (at Mīzān) are four.
🎁 Controlling the anger
🎁 True love and fear of God
🎁 Going to congregational prayers
🎁 Inviting others to (seek) forgiveness of God
✳️ And gifts for the bridge of Sirāt are four
🎁 Sincere deeds
🎁 Mostly being in the remembrance of God
🎁 Great attitude
🎁 Forbearance of bad behaviors of others
✳️ And gifts for the angel of hell are four
🎁 Crying due to fear of God
🎁 Giving alms in secret
🎁 Quitting sin
🎁 Behaving greatly with parents
✳️ And gifts for the angel of heaven are four.
🎁 Patience in hardships
🎁 Thankfulness for Blessings
🎁 Helping and granting your wealth to others and charity.
🎁 Trustworthiness in the wealth which is dedicated for God
✳️ And gifts for the last prophet are four
🎁 Love of the prophet of God
🎁 Following his tradition
🎁 Loving his Progeny (Ahlulbayt Peace be with them)
🎁 Protecting the tongue/language from bad behavior
✳️ And gifts for Gabriel are four
🎁 Talking less
🎁 Eating less
🎁 Sleeping less
🎁 Always praising God
✳️ And gifts for God Almighty are four
🎁 Supporting Good with good deeds
🎁 Being unsupportive to evil with deeds
🎁 Good wishes and advises to all human beings
🎁 Kindness to all humans and living things
✍🏼 Ayatollah Meshkīnī,
📚 Mawāz-e Adadīyeh. Traditions of chapter ten things.

🌴Jesus (peace be with him), the son of Mary said:
📜Truly I say to you: If you have found a torch, the fuel of which is (a) star in a gloomy night, you will surely seek its light disregarding its malodor. In a like manner, you should receive the wisdom from anybody with whom you find it, disregarding the scope of his desire for it.
📚 Tuhuf al-Uqul, Admonitions and Maxims of Jesus in the Bible

Eid e Fitr is not the ending of the month of Ramadhan. Eid is the rebirth of the human being from the dust of his (habitual) lifestyle, similar to the birth of the human from his mother’s womb.
Ramadhan is an oven in which the essential existence is baked to perfection and a new human is brought about. Eid Fitr is not only an event and occasion of joy for the passing of Ramadhan, rather it marks the rebirth of a new day and new life for humans.
It is assumed that Ramadhan, with all it's dawns and breakings of fast (iftaar) and the significant nights of Qadr and supplications, is to make a human out of us.
If we truly feel that we have renewed ourselves spiritually, then be sure that this Eid is not just a means of (only) recognition and understanding, but rather with the condition that we solely and sincerely be with God while in service to (learning and loving) the progeny of Prophet Muhammad (peace be with him and his progeny).
Oh God! we are grateful that we were your guests for a month. And you gave us leeway to such privilege from the dawns of love in which we had chances to speak to you and share our heart with you, and now you have blessed us with the first of Shawwal, an Eid of love (to us miserly beings) to which you have blessed us with.

Decision Making in Emergency Critical Care
📌Book Description:
Emergency physicians are caring for a growing number of critically ill patients. This increase in ED-critical care volume, coupled with prolonged patient stays, has placed new demands on the emergency physician. He or she must now provide not only acute resuscitative care, but also extended management of complex cardiac, pulmonary, and neurologic emergencies.
Each chapter provides a streamlined review of a common problem in critical care medicine, evidence-based guidelines for management, and a summary of relevant litera-ture. The result, we hope, is a valuable guide to rational clinical decision making in the challenging—and changing—world of emergency critical care.
